Overview
Child Serve’s talented, multi-disciplinary team of therapists specializes in pediatric rehabilitation and collaborates to create individualized, family-centered care plans to meet the needs of each child. In the role of our Occupational Therapist (Full-Time), you will use evidence-based interventions, play-based activities, therapeutic activities, and specialized techniques to develop motor, sensory, visual, cognitive, and self-care skills so that children can be successful in their world.
Our Occupational Therapists’ ultimate goal for each child is to maximize their independence, improve function, and meet each family’s goals.

- Child Serve partners with families to help children with special healthcare needs live a great life.
- Child Serve is a leading pediatric healthcare provider with Iowa’s only children's specialty hospital, offering a variety of services and programs to meet each child’s unique needs.
- Child Serve’s four key specialty areas include: complex medical care, pediatric rehabilitation, autism and behavioral health, and community-based services. With a coordinated approach to care delivery, services are interwoven and streamlined, so families can address their child’s needs in one location.
- Established in 1928, Child Serve proudly provides more than 30 pediatric specialty services to nearly 6,000 children in Iowa each year.
